This Laysan Albatross Momma is at least 65-years-old. She was first tagged by scientists in 1956 and has flown at least 3 Million miles in her lifetime. It’s like completing three roundtrips to the Moon and back.
This year, Wisdom – that’s her name – had a chick. His name is Kūkini from Hawaiian “messenger.” Again, she nested in the Midway Atoll National Wildlife Refuge in the Pacific Ocean, which is the atoll on the Hawaiian Islands to bring into the world this little wonder, her extension of life and … wisdom.
An albatross mates for life and produces one egg each year. Wisdom has survived several of her mates, and now she is with he current mate named Goo. What is interesting that an albatross doesn’t seem to lose their ability to lay an egg with a healthy chick as they get old. They don’t seem to go through the menopause. Wisdom looks and feels agile and healthy like she was, well, 65 years ago.
